2004 GMC Sierra 2500HD Overview

The 2004 GMC Sierra 2500HD stands as a formidable contender in the heavy-duty pickup truck segment, offering robust capability, powerful engine options, and a comfortable, well-equipped interior for its time. Designed for those who demand serious towing and hauling prowess, it strikes a balance between rugged utility and everyday drivability.

Highlights

  • Engine Options: The heart of the Sierra 2500HD in 2004 was its potent powertrain. Buyers had two primary choices:
    • 6.0L Vortec V8: This gasoline engine provided strong performance for general hauling and towing needs, offering a good blend of power and responsiveness.
    • 8.1L Vortec V8: For those requiring extreme towing and hauling capabilities, the optional 8.1-liter V8 was the undisputed champion. This massive engine delivered immense torque, making it ideal for the heaviest loads and demanding work environments.
  • Safety Features: While not as sophisticated as modern trucks, the 2004 Sierra 2500HD included essential safety equipment for its era:
    • Anti-lock Braking System (ABS): Standard on all models, ABS prevents wheel lock-up during hard braking, allowing the driver to maintain steering control.
    • Driver and Front Passenger Airbags: Frontal airbags were standard to provide cushioning in the event of a frontal collision.
    • Daytime Running Lamps: These lights are automatically activated during the day to enhance the vehicle's visibility to other road users.
  • Trim Levels: The Sierra 2500HD was offered in several well-defined trims, each catering to different needs and budgets:
    • Sierra Work Truck (WT): The base model, focused on functionality and durability for commercial use or basic hauling. Typically featured vinyl flooring, less interior creature comforts, and a straightforward design.
    • Sierra SL: A step up from the WT, the SL added more amenities such as power windows and locks, better interior trim, and a more comfortable seating arrangement.
    • Sierra SLE: The most popular and well-equipped trim, the SLE offered premium features like upgraded upholstery, climate control, a better sound system, and often more chrome accents on the exterior.
    • Sierra SLT: The top-tier luxury trim, the SLT provided the most creature comforts, including leather seating, advanced audio systems, and typically a more refined interior experience.
  • Other Notable Aspects:
    • Robust Frame and Suspension: Built on a strong ladder frame chassis, the 2500HD was engineered to handle substantial payloads and towing capacities. The suspension was designed for durability and load-bearing.
    • Towing and Payload Capacity: This was the defining characteristic of the 2500HD. It was built to tow large trailers, campers, and fifth-wheel setups, with payload capacities suitable for significant cargo.
    • Four-Wheel Drive (4WD) Availability: Most models offered a robust 4WD system, enhancing traction and capability in adverse weather conditions and off-road scenarios.

What to Expect

Owning a 2004 GMC Sierra 2500HD typically means embracing a vehicle built for purpose. Expect a truck that feels substantial and powerful on the road. The ride quality can be firm, especially when unloaded, as it's engineered to handle heavy loads.

Maintenance: As a heavy-duty vehicle, the Sierra 2500HD requires regular and diligent maintenance. Expect to perform oil changes, filter replacements, and check fluid levels as per the owner's manual. Components like brakes, suspension parts, and driveline fluids will experience wear commensurate with the demands placed upon them, especially if used for frequent towing. Given its age, it's wise to budget for potential repairs related to aging components such as exhaust systems, cooling systems, and electrical parts. Diesel models will have specific maintenance requirements for their fuel systems.

Insurance: Insurance costs for a 2004 Sierra 2500HD can vary significantly based on your location, driving record, and coverage choices. However, as a heavy-duty truck with a powerful engine and higher towing capacity, it may command higher premiums compared to lighter-duty vehicles. Comprehensive and collision coverage will likely be more expensive due to the truck's replacement cost and potential for higher repair bills.

Potential Considerations

  • Fuel Economy: The powerful V8 engines, especially the 8.1L, are not known for fuel efficiency. Owners should anticipate higher fuel costs, particularly if primarily using the truck for city driving or without heavy loads.
  • Ride Comfort (Unloaded): When not towing or carrying significant weight, the suspension can feel stiff and may not provide the most plush ride compared to lighter trucks or SUVs.
  • Maneuverability: The substantial size and weight of the 2500HD can make it less agile in tight urban environments or parking lots. A larger turning radius is common for these trucks.
  • Age-Related Wear and Tear: Being a 2004 model, prospective buyers should be aware of potential age-related issues. This can include rust on the frame and body, worn interior components, and the gradual degradation of rubber hoses and seals. A thorough pre-purchase inspection is highly recommended.
  • Technology: The in-truck technology and features will be considerably dated compared to modern trucks. Expect a more basic infotainment system, if present, and fewer advanced driver-assistance systems.

Overall Summary

The 2004 GMC Sierra 2500HD is a no-nonsense, highly capable heavy-duty pickup truck that excels in towing and hauling. Its potent engine options, robust construction, and variety of trims make it a dependable workhorse for those who need serious muscle. While it demands regular maintenance and has a firm ride when unloaded, its sheer utility and durability make it a valuable asset for demanding tasks and a solid used option for buyers prioritizing capability over modern amenities.
